Search window does not close after selecting an Object or opening a menu when Keep Open is not enabled
How to reproduce:
1. Create a new Unity project
2. Add a Cube GameObject to the Scene
3. Open the Search window with Ctrl+K
4. Open the Search settings menu
5. Uncheck the “Keep Open” setting
6. Search for the Cube in the search field
7. Select the Cube GameObject in the menu and hit Enter
8. Observe the Search Menu
Actual result: The Search Menu stays open
Expected result: The Search Menu closes
Reproducible with: 6000.3.0a2, 6000.3.1f1, 6000.4.0b1, 6000.5.0a3
Not reproducible with: 2023.1.0a1, 6000.0.64f1, 6000.2.15f1, 6000.3.0a1
Reproducible on: Windows 11, macOS 26.1 (M3)
Not reproducible on: No other environments tested
